Survival Rate and Growth Response of Humpback Grouper Seeds (Cromileptes altivelis) on Acclimatization to the Freshwater Sonny Kristianto; Marmi Marmi; Sunaryo Sunaryo

Successful biodiversity cultivated in freshwater fish is farmed whitefish, tiger shrimp, vannamei shrimp and. While the grouper duck (Cromileptes Mozambique) export market prospects have never tried. This research would like to know how the seed of acclimatization grouper duck into fresh water against the survival rate and growth response. Using random design complete 5 x 4 treatment, seed samples with long range 12 cm, weight 22 gr. Acclimatization of habitat in salinity of 30 ppt ppt 4. Moderate decrease in salinity 0.0 A0 is the ppt/day (controls), A0,5 (0.5 ppt/day), A1 (1 PPT/day), A1.5 (1.5 ppt/day), and A2 (2 ppt/day). Data were analyzed with the survival rate of the t test (P ≤ 0.05) the results show a decrease in salinity of 0.5 ppt/day 35% real different with controls 92.5%, but is superior than the three other treatments (A1, A1.5 and A2) dead all before reaching 4 ppt. While the growth rate data were analyzed with anova followed duncan test (P ≤ 0.05) the results show A0.5 0.60% no different with real control of 0.61% real but different (fastest) compared to three other treatments (A1, A1.5 and A2). The conclusion is grouper duck capable cultivated in brackish water 4 ppt (mesohalin) through acclimatization with decreased salinity of 0.5 ppt/day.

Plants or plants are living things just like humans and animals. Plants also move which aims to show irritability and to respond to the stimuli it receives. Movement in plants is divided into several categories, one of which is the motion of tropism, which is also divided into more specific movements. This writing aims to find out and study the mechanism of motion of the wijaya kusuma flower. Wijaya Kusuma Flower Plants are plants that have special movements and are different from the movements of other plants. Most people do not know that the movement of the wijaya kusuma flower plant is called scototropism. This motion can also be said to be negative phototropism because the plant will move away from the sun when the light comes close to the plant. One of the characteristics of the Wijaya Kusuma flower itself is that it can only bloom at night for between 1 and 2 hours and will wither the next morning.

This research is a Classroom Action Research (PTK) which aims to optimize student learning outcomes through the application of Problem Based Learning (PBL) on Harvest and Post-Harvest elements. The research subject used class XI ATPH 1 at SMKN 1 Gondang with a total of 32 people. The research took place in two cycles of action repeatedly with the stages of the cycle that have been determined so that the objectives are achieved. Cycle one learning activities were carried out on March 6, 2025 and cycle two was held on April 17, 2025. The cycle consists of planning, action implementation, observation, and reflection stages. Data collection techniques through formative assessment / post test. This study shows the results that the application of the PBL model succeeded in improving the learning outcomes of students who previously had a value at the pre-cycle stage with an average of 46.56 increasing to 75.78 in cycle one and cycle two with an average of 80.47. Based on these results, it can be concluded that the application of the PBL model improves the learning outcomes of students on harvest and post-harvest elements.

This research aims to improve student learning outcomes through the inquiry method on the subject of special treatment of fruit plant seeds. The study was conducted as classroom action research (CAR) at SMKN 1 Gondang for class XI Agribusiness of Food Crops and Horticulture (ATPH). The research was carried out in two cycles, each consisting of planning, action, observation, and reflection. Data were collected through tests and observation sheets. The results show that the inquiry method significantly improves student engagement and cognitive outcomes. Average class performance increased from 62% in Cycle I to 85% in Cycle II. These findings suggest that inquiry-based learning can enhance students' critical thinking and understanding in agricultural subjects.
